The Masters in Human Resource Management (MHRM) Programme is 2-year full-time course at LNMI and the eligibility criteria is given below.
Educational qualification : Recognized Bachelor's Degree of minimum 3 years duration and Obtained at least 50% marks (45% in case of candidate belonging to reserved category) in the qualifying examination. Appearing candidates may also apply but they have to produce a passing certificate of qualifying examination at the time of admission.
